The 1980s represent the golden age of concert merchandise. Metal bands were producing increasingly elaborate Eddie and skeleton graphics. Arena rock was at its commercial peak. The decade saw the rise of professional tour merchandising companies like Brockum and Giant, who produced shirts in larger quantities — but still exclusively for live-show audiences, not retail stores. Shirts from this decade are defined by single-stitch construction (the industry standard shifted to double-stitch around 1992), Screen Stars or Hanes blanks, and the bold, often multicolor graphics that defined the era's visual culture. 1980s shirts occupy the sweet spot of vintage collecting: old enough to be genuinely scarce, but recent enough that condition survivors still surface in the market.
